Bug 1509631 - Fix identity popup expander color. r=johannh
authorDão Gottwald <dao@mozilla.com>
Tue, 08 Jan 2019 14:11:18 +0000
changeset 510016 2cd349b2685c6a570742af2af578971dbe5bc044
parent 510015 d9ae6a8272b04b0f2ae5a76242436acae163cf55
child 510017 507fae6b3eb45429cbd3ea034d1d0477b63b39ca
push id10547
push userffxbld-merge
push dateMon, 21 Jan 2019 13:03:58 +0000
treeherdermozilla-beta@24ec1916bffe [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ersjohannh
bugs1509631
milestone66.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1509631 - Fix identity popup expander color. r=johannh Differential Revision: https://phabricator.services.mozilla.com/D15811
browser/themes/shared/controlcenter/panel.inc.css
--- a/browser/themes/shared/controlcenter/panel.inc.css
+++ b/browser/themes/shared/controlcenter/panel.inc.css
@@ -109,17 +109,17 @@
   min-width: auto;
   width: 38px;
   border-style: none;
   -moz-appearance: none;
   background: url("chrome://browser/skin/arrow-left.svg") center no-repeat;
   background-size: 16px, auto;
   -moz-context-properties: fill;
   fill: currentColor;
-  color: inherit;
+  color: inherit !important; /* !important overrides :hover and :active:hover colors from button.css on Mac and Linux */
 }
 
 .identity-popup-expander:-moz-locale-dir(ltr) {
   transform: scaleX(-1);
 }
 
 .identity-popup-expander > .button-box {
   border-right: 1px solid var(--panel-separator-color);